Senior Manager - Agency and Enablement, APAC
Location: Sydney
The Opportunity:
The Senior Manager – Agency and Enablement APAC will be responsible for leading all creative/content agency partners in APAC. Sitting within the Regional APAC Marketing team, you will drive successful agency partnerships, working closely with the Corporate agency management team. You’ll manage resource management tracking, content production budgets, performance evaluations, agency QBRs, and implementing training.
This role will also oversee the tools and systems used by APAC to manage content workflows and assets. This role will ensure that Adobe’s APAC marketing organization has access to optimal agency capabilities to consistently deliver performance against their objectives at scale with efficiency and minimal risk.
In addition, this role is accountable for the ongoing ‘customer zero’ testing, feedback and adoption of GenStudio spanning Workfront, Firefly Services, GenStudio for Performance Marketing and AEM across APAC Marketing’s workflows, working with team members, cross-functional partners, and more to adapt Adobe's tools to the team’s needs and drive adoption and usage.
What You’ll Do:
Content Agency Management
• Run the day-to-day operations for Adobe’s APAC agency partners, surfacing recommendations to optimize these relationships and the value delivered to Adobe. Supporting the internal Adobe Marketing team.
• Monitor agency partnership at a portfolio level, seek opportunities to enhance the value of the partnership, remove duplicative efforts, and/or optimize the use of agency resources
• Incorporate industry trends, emerging technologies, and best practices related to agency management
• Actively coordinate the governance and implementation of the agency model in APAC, ensuring our marketing agencies deliver top performance and that the roster is efficient and capable.
• Implement the Corp led ongoing agency performance management plan for APAC, including approaches to QBRs, partnership evaluations, and other performance metrics.
• Lead agency performance discussions on efficiency, SOWs, resourcing, staffing, budgets, and fees.
• Collaborate with stakeholders such as Finance, Sourcing and Procurement, Marketing Operations Services, and the Office of the CMO for seamless agency partnerships.
Technology Enablement
• Represent APAC within the Interagency Team (IAT) ensuring high-quality work and positive relationships.
• Be the regional marketing champion for Adobe’s content supply chain and how its tools (GenStudio including Workfront, Firefly and AEM Assets) support global content workflows.
• Collaborate cross-functional partners, and product teams to drive tool implementation and build systems that support APAC’s business needs.
• Foster adoption and engagement of these tools among internal teams and agency partners in APAC.
• Led the organization and industry with thought-leadership on the future of the industry and emerging technologies and models.
Evolve localization/Transcreation
• Optimise Adobe’s Global Localisation process working with internal and agency teams to deliver a scalable approach for the future.
What you need to succeed:
• 10+ years of experience in Marketing Operations or Agency Management; in-house and agency experience preferred.
• Experience managing agency/vendor relationships and partnerships with procurement and sourcing teams.
• Exceptional project management and organizational skills.
• Proven ability to work cross-functionally in a complex, matrixed organization.
• Outstanding communication and interpersonal skills for effectively managing relationships at all levels.
• Entrepreneurial spirit with the ability to work through ambiguity and continuously improve processes.
• Subject Matter Expertise in the content agency landscape and related technology, plus thought leadership on the future of the industry.
